How much do at home packing j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 26, 2026, the average hourly pay for at home packing in Utah is $14.66,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$13.12 and $15.77 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Are work-from-home packing jobs legit?

Work-from-home packing jobs are legitimate opportunities that often involve packaging products for companies or online sellers. However, job seekers should be cautious of scams by verifying the company's credibility and avoiding jobs that require upfront payments or promise unusually high pay for minimal work.

What are some common challenges faced in at-home packing jobs, and how can they be managed?

One common challenge in at-home packing roles is maintaining productivity and quality without direct supervision. Distractions at home and the need to meet strict deadlines can also be hurdles. To manage these, it's helpful to establish a dedicated workspace, follow a consistent schedule, and prioritize organization. Staying in regular communication with your team or supervisor can also help you stay on track and address any issues quickly.

What is the difference between At Home Packing vs Packaging Technician?

AspectAt Home PackingPackaging Technician
CredentialsNo formal certifications typically requiredMay require technical training or certifications
Work EnvironmentHome-based, flexible hoursManufacturing or warehouse setting
Industry UsageCommon in e-commerce, small businessesManufacturing, industrial packaging
Work TasksAssembling, packing products at homeOperating packaging machinery, quality checks

At Home Packing involves individuals packing products from their homes, often for small businesses or e-commerce. Packaging Technicians work in industrial settings, handling machinery and quality control. While both roles focus on packaging, At Home Packing offers flexibility and minimal credentials, whereas Packaging Technicians require technical skills and work in factories.

What are at home packing jobs?

At home packing jobs involve assembling, packing, or preparing products for shipment from the comfort of your own home. These jobs can include tasks such as packaging goods, labeling items, or organizing products for companies that outsource their packaging needs. They are popular for people seeking flexible, remote work, but it's important to carefully research opportunities, as scams are unfortunately common in this area. Legitimate at home packing jobs may require specific equipment or training, and often pay per piece or by the hour.
